titleOfInvention Carotene analog of porphyrins, chlorins and bacteriochlorins as therapeutic and diagnostic agents
abstract A carotene conjugate of formula (I), where R1 is hydrogen or methyl; R2 is formula (a); R3, R4 and R5 are independently, hydrogen, methyl or ethyl; R6 and R7 are independently -R13, -OR13, -C(R16)(O), -C(R16)2OR13, -CH=CHR13, or -(CH2)R14; R8 is -R13, -OR13, -C(R16)(O), -C(R16)2OR13, -CH=CHR13, or -(CH2)R14 or taken with R10 is =O; R9 is -R13, -OR13, -C(R16)(O), -C(R16)2OR13, -CH=CHR13, or -(CH2)R14 or taken with R10 is a chemical bond; R10 is -R13, -OR13, -C(R16)(O), -C(R16)2OR13, -CH=CHR13, or -(CH2)R14 or taken together with R9 is a chemical bond or taken with R8 is =O; R11 is R13, or -OR13; R12 is -C(R13)2C(Y)-, -C(O)O(O)C-, -C(NR13)O(O)C-, or -C(O)N(R15)-C(O)-; R13 is, independently at each occurrence, hydrogen or lower alkyl of from 1 through about 10 carbon atoms; R14 is an amino acid residue, R15 is -R13, -R14, or -C(O)NHR13; R16 is, independently at each occurrence, hydrogen or lower alkyl of 1 to about 4 carbon atoms and Y is =O, =S, or 2H-.
